• Q. First term is of arithmatic progression sequence is 26 and the difference between consecutive numbers is 7 , Find the numbers from 10 to 14 terms.

  • Term at 10 position is 26 + (10 - 1)x 7
    = 89 (=t1)


  • Term at 11 position is 26 + (11 - 1)x 7
    = 96 (=t2)


  • Term at 12 position is 26 + (12 - 1)x 7
    = 103 (=t3)


  • Term at 13 position is 26 + (13 - 1)x 7
    = 110 (=t4)


  • Term at 14 position is 26 + (14 - 1)x 7
    = 117 (=t5)


  • so the sequance of numbers from position 10 to 14 is 89, 96, 103, 110, 117
